Selenium: An Essential Trace Element

Selenium is a trace mineral essential to the body, acting as a powerful antioxidant to combat oxidative stress and protect cells. Although present in trace amounts in certain foods (nuts, fish, eggs), tea grown in selenium-rich soils, such as those in the Enshi region of China, provides a natural and bioavailable source of this precious element.

Why is Selenium Rich Tea Exceptional?

Teas from specific geological areas (e.g. Enshi, “selenium capital of the world”) naturally absorb this mineral thanks to unique soils:

  • High concentration: Some Enshi teas contain up to 50 µg of selenium per kg, well above the average for conventional teas.

  • Optimal bioavailability: The neutral to slightly acidic pH of the soils and their richness in organic matter transform selenium into assimilable forms (selenates, selenides), ideal for absorption by plants.

5 Health Benefits of Selenium in Tea

  1. Powerful Antioxidant
    Selenium activates glutathione peroxidase, a key enzyme that neutralizes free radicals, thus slowing down cellular aging.

  2. Immune Support
    It stimulates the production of white blood cells and strengthens defenses against viral and bacterial infections.

  3. Cardiovascular Protection
    By reducing inflammation and oxidation of LDL cholesterol, it reduces the risk of atherosclerosis.

  4. Thyroid Regulation
    Essential for the synthesis of thyroid hormones, it helps prevent dysfunctions (hypothyroidism, Hashimoto).

  5. Heavy Metal Detoxification
    It binds to mercury, lead or arsenic, facilitating their elimination from the body.

How to Choose a Selenium-Rich Tea?

  • Geographic Origin: Choose certified teas from renowned regions such as Enshi (China), where volcanic soils and a humid climate promote selenium richness.

  • Cultivation Method: Choose organic or pesticide-free teas, guaranteeing natural absorption of the mineral.

  • Laboratory Tests: Check the analyses certifying the selenium content (ideally 20–50 µg/kg).

Incorporating Selenium Tea into Your Routine

To maximize its benefits:

  • Drink 2 to 3 cups a day, preferably without added sugar.

  • Avoid overconsumption (the recommended daily dose is 55 µg/day for an adult).

  • Combine it with a balanced diet rich in vitamins C and E, which are synergistic with selenium.
